What are lip fillers and how do they work?

Lip fillers are injections of hyaluronic acid, a substance that occurs naturally in the body and helps to hydrate and plump up the skin.When injected into the lips, hyaluronic acid can add volume and enhance their shape. 

The effects of lip fillers usually last for around six months to a year, depending on the individual and the type of filler used.

Are lip fillers safe? What are the risks?

While lip fillers are generally considered safe when administered by a qualified medical professional, there are some risks associated with the procedure. These include bruising, swelling, infection, and allergic reactions. In rare cases, the filler can migrate to other areas of the face or cause lumps and bumps to form. 

NOTE! It’s important to choose a reputable practitioner with experience in administering lip fillers and to follow their aftercare instructions carefully.

How much is too much when it comes to lip fillers? 

This really depends on the individual and their goals. Some people may be happy with a subtle enhancement, while others may want a more dramatic transformation.

One of the biggest concerns about lip fillers is the possibility of overdoing it. While a subtle enhancement can look natural and flattering, excessive use of lip fillers can lead to an unnatural and disproportionate appearance.

This is often referred to as ‘duck lips’ or ‘sausage lips’ and is a result of the lips looking overly plump and stretched. The key to achieving a natural-looking result is to start with a conservative amount of filler and build up gradually over time.

NOTE! It’s important to have a clear idea of what you want to achieve and to communicate this with your practitioner. 

What to consider: 

#1  Natural Size and Shape of Lips

Natural Size and Shape of Lips

It is worth noting that the size and shape of your lips will play a role in determining how much filler is appropriate. For example, someone with naturally thin lips may require more filler to achieve a noticeable enhancement, while someone with fuller lips may only need a small amount to achieve their desired result.

#2 How Much Lip Filler To Use

How Much Lip Filler To Use

The decision of how much filler to use should be based on achieving a natural and harmonious result that complements your facial features. It’s important to avoid the temptation to overdo it in the pursuit of larger lips, as this can result in an unnatural and unflattering appearance.
